Market Overview
According to DIResearch's in-depth investigation and research, the global Membrane Bioreactor (MBR) market size will reach 3,896.44 Million USD in 2025 and is projected to reach 4,917.27 Million USD by 2032, with a CAGR of 3.38% (2025-2032). Research Summary
A Membrane Bioreactor (MBR) is a technological system that combines biological wastewater treatment processes with membrane filtration. It is employed for the purification of water and the removal of organic matter, suspended solids, and microorganisms from wastewater streams. The MBR system utilizes a combination of an activated sludge process and a membrane filtration process. The activated sludge process involves the use of microorganisms to break down and digest organic pollutants in the wastewater. The treated water from the activated sludge process is then passed through a membrane filtration system, where microfiltration or ultrafiltration membranes are employed to separate suspended solids, bacteria, and other pollutants from the water. The membranes used in an MBR have smaller pore sizes than conventional wastewater treatment methods, resulting in higher-quality effluent that can be reused for various purposes or safely discharged into the environment. MBRs offer advantages like a smaller footprint, greater treatment efficiency, excellent solids retention, and a reduced need for additional clarifiers or settling tanks. They are commonly used in municipal and industrial wastewater treatment applications where stringent water quality requirements must be met efficiently.
